Add 45/4 and 3/27

1st number: 11 1/4, 2nd number: 3/27

45/4 + 3/27 is 409/36.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 4 and 27 is 108

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 108
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 4 × 27 = 108,
    45/4 = 45 × 27/4 × 27 = 1215/108
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 27 × 4 = 108,
    3/27 = 3 × 4/27 × 4 = 12/108
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    1215/108 + 12/108 = 1215 + 12/108 = 1227/108
  5. 1227/108 simplified gives 409/36
  6. So, 45/4 + 3/27 = 409/36
